Gisborne Weather in June

June in Gisborne brings moderate temperatures, with highs of 15°C (59°F) and nights dropping to 8°C (46°F). Rainfall is on the higher side this month, averaging around 96 mm (3.8 in), so keep a rain jacket handy.

Rainfall in Gisborne in June

This month experiences about 15 days of rain according to historical data, averaging 96 mm (3.8 in). A fairly balanced picture this month, some wet days but nothing too extreme in terms of intensity.

Temperature in Gisborne in June

June in Gisborne sees highs of 15°C (59°F) and lows of 8°C (46°F) overnight. During June, the winter season is in full swing. Even when the weather is stable, mornings and evenings can still feel distinctly cool. Nights fall to 8°C (46°F), which is cold enough to feel it indoors too. Sunshine in Gisborne in June

The area enjoys a balanced 126 hours of sunlight, ensuring it's neither too overcast nor too sunny.

Wind Speed in Gisborne in June

Wind speeds average 3 m/s (6 knots) during June. At this speed, light breezes keep leaves and small twigs in gentle motion while the wind also provides natural cooling. Since this is an average, some days are more tranquil while others have more persistent light winds that are more noticeable.

Average water temperature in June

The water temperature is 14°C (57°F) — chilly, but perfectly fine for a swim if you're not too sensitive to cold water. A short wetsuit can make longer sessions more comfortable.

Gisborne historical weather extremes in June

Our historical data for Gisborne spans 1993 to 2026, revealing these weather extremes.

  • The hottest June day on record in Gisborne reached 22°C (72°F) (June 10, 2024).
  • Gisborne experienced its chilliest June day on June 23, 1993, reaching only 8°C (46°F).
  • The lowest overnight temperature recorded in June was 0°C (32°F) (June 15, 2003).
